For the discography of the Australian hard rock band, see [Finch (Australian band)#Discography](/source/Finch_(Australian_band)#Discography).

The discography of the American [post-hardcore](/source/Post-hardcore) band [Finch](/source/Finch_(American_band)) consists of three [studio albums](/source/Studio_albums), two [live albums](/source/Live_albums), one [acoustic](/source/Acoustic_music) album, three [extended plays](/source/Extended_play), eight [singles](/source/Single_(music)) and six [music videos](/source/Music_video).

### Live albums

- *A Far Cry from Home* (2009, In-n-Out)
- *What It Is to Burn – X Live* (2014, [Tragic Hero](/source/Tragic_Hero_Records))

### Acoustic albums

- *Steel, Wood and Whiskey* (2015, self-released)
